Nihonium, discovered by a RIKEN group led by Kosuke Morita (1957-), has become the first element on the periodic table found in Asia. In 2004, Morita's group created a single atom of the isotope nihonium-278 by colliding zinc-70 ions with bismuth-209 target. Nihon is one of the two ways to say 'Japan' in Japanese, and literally mean 'the Land of Rising Sun'.
